Title: Innovations of Tatsuo Asakawa

Introduction

Tatsuo Asakawa is a prominent inventor based in Tokyo, Japan. He has made significant contributions to the field of semiconductor technology, holding a total of eight patents. His work primarily focuses on substrates used in lithography, which are essential for the manufacturing of semiconductor devices.

Latest Patents

Asakawa's latest patents include a substrate with an electrically conductive film, a substrate with a multilayer reflective film, a reflective mask blank, and a reflective mask. One of his notable inventions is a substrate with an electrically conductive film designed to prevent positional shifts of the reflective mask during pattern transfer. This substrate features an electrically conductive film formed on one of the main surfaces of a mask blank substrate, with a coefficient of static friction of the surface being no less than 0.25. These innovations are crucial for enhancing the precision and efficiency of semiconductor manufacturing processes.
